How we add value to your audit

A key benefit we provide when doing an audit is that at completion of the audit our firm will provide you with additional insight into the operation of your organization.

As part of our audit procedures we document, review, test, and evaluate each transaction cycle.  This evaluation is a “risk assessment.”  It is done for the areas of your organization that we covered during the audit.  Why not take advantage of such scrutiny?  This risk assessment can be used by management and boards to develop more efficient control procedures.  We will meet with the board to review our recommendations.
